Understanding Energy Density of Macronutrients for Athletes
The concept of energy density is crucial in nutrition for athletes as it directly impacts their performance and recovery. Energy density refers to the amount of energy (calories) per unit of weight or volume of food. Different macronutrients, such as carbohydrates, proteins, and fats, have varying energy densities, influencing athletes’ dietary choices. For example, fats are the most energy-dense macronutrient, providing approximately nine calories per gram. In contrast, carbohydrates and proteins deliver four calories per gram. Understanding these differences allows athletes to tailor their nutrition to meet energy demands effectively.
In daily practice, athletes need to consider their energy needs based on the intensity and duration of their training. If an athlete is engaged in endurance sports, they might prioritize carbohydrate intake, which serves as a quick energy source. By consuming high-energy-dense foods like nuts, avocados, or olive oil, athletes can achieve adequate caloric intake without consuming excessive bulk, which could hinder performance. The balance of macronutrients is vital for optimal energy levels. Therefore, strategizing meal timings and macronutrient ratios can enhance athletic prowess significantly.
Macronutrient Ratios for Performance
Different sports may require specific macronutrient ratios to optimize performance. Endurance athletes often benefit from higher carbohydrate intake, which fuels prolonged exercise. On the other hand, strength athletes may focus on protein for muscle repair and recovery. However, all athletes need a balanced approach. Adjusting macronutrient ratios throughout training cycles can help adapt to varying energy demands, ensuring peak performance. For athletes looking to gain muscle mass, incorporating higher energy-dense foods such as quinoa, legumes, and lean meats is essential. This is because these foods not only provide energy but also deliver necessary nutrients for fat loss and muscle growth.
Moreover, the timing of macronutrient consumption influences energy availability. Consuming carbohydrates post-exercise can replenish glycogen stores essential for recovery. Likewise, protein intake after a workout aids in muscle synthesis and repair. A combination of both macronutrients within thirty minutes post-exercise can enhance recovery. Among athletes, understanding the ideal macronutrient timing can lead to improved performance in subsequent training sessions. Strategic planning of meals allows athletes to fuel adequately, maintain energy balance, and recover efficiently, ultimately facilitating their training adaptation and competitive edge.
Caloric Density vs. Nutrient Density
While energy density plays a vital role, athletes must not overlook nutrient density. Nutrient-dense foods provide vitamins and minerals essential for overall health, improving performance and recovery. Whole foods such as fruits, vegetables, whole grains, and lean proteins are generally lower in calorie density but high in nutrient density. In contrast, processed foods may offer high energy levels but lack critical nutrients. Athletes should prioritize choosing nutrient-dense foods to support their overall health, promote longevity, and maintain optimal body composition. Balancing energy intake with nutrient-rich foods is pivotal, particularly for athletes aiming for lean mass or fat loss.
Hydration plays a crucial role in the overall macronutrient efficiency. Maintaining proper hydration status supports digestion and nutrient absorption, enhancing energy utilization. For athletes, every bite of food must count towards performance, and this includes paying attention to fluid intake as well. Alongside macronutrients, vitamins and minerals found in whole foods aid metabolic processes and help athletes maintain energy levels throughout their training. Thus, an athlete’s diet should ensure sufficient fluid and electrolyte balance, particularly during heavy training periods or competitions when fluid loss is prevalent.
Implementing Energy-Dense Foods
In practical terms, integrating energy-dense foods into an athlete’s diet can be achieved through nutrient-dense snacks. Options such as trail mix, smoothies with nut butter, or energy bars made with oats and protein powders can facilitate an enhanced caloric intake without causing too much satiety. However, timing and portion control of these foods are critical, as consuming excessive calories can lead to unwanted weight gain. Athletes must learn to listen to their bodies and adjust their energy intake based on performance goals to thrive in their respective sports.
